Output 40dc58af00505423fb0879248c84f279e5e06df5a26a3182b216a307b6393dec:0

value
21365067
script pubkey
OP_0 OP_PUSHBYTES_20 bbbe4bc30ba3b53dceb119526e0a2a1d5ebd5fb0
address
bc1qhwlyhsct5w6nmn43r9fxuz32r40t6hasdqvh4v
transaction
40dc58af00505423fb0879248c84f279e5e06df5a26a3182b216a307b6393dec
spent
true